Senior Inspector

Trilon Group is a dynamic, multi-discipline engineering company with offices in New York and New Jersey. The Senior Inspector will oversee the quality, safety, and compliance of electrical and/or mechanical systems on major infrastructure and transportation projects, ensuring that construction activities meet specifications and standards while collaborating with various stakeholders.

Civil EngineeringConsulting

Responsibilities

Monitors contractor operations and verifying conformance with project plans and specifications for electrical or mechanical components of the project
Serves as the on-site inspector for construction work performed by the contractor and subcontractors
Interacts with the construction contractor’s site supervision on field activities to ensure compliance with the construction contract requirements
Prepares daily reports, correspondence, change orders, periodic payment estimates, and quantity computations
Observes details of work performed by others, documenting results; obtaining photographic documentation of work performed
Confirms compliance with technical documents and industry-specific standards and codes
Reviews and downloads field data into laptop computer and transfer to company server
Discusses projects with project team on a daily basis
Makes accurate judgment-calls on a variety of construction field activities
Performs other like duties, as assigned
